  As the Westboro Baptist Church, a hate group from Topeka, Kansas, targets the Bay Area later this week, some local community groups and schools are responding with actions that celebrate inclusion and acceptance. We'd like to share a few of the creative, peaceful ways Bay Area students and residents are responding to the WBC's protests, and open our comments section up to spread the word about any other unity activities taking place this week. Fred Phelps of the so-called Westboro Baptist Church, a hate group from Topeka, Kansas, is targeting San Francisco-Bay Area schools, organizations, and houses of worship to picket this coming week. We'd like to help facilitate community strategies for response.   Phelps has been spreading his message of hate for years, targeting Jewish institutions and those he considers gay-friendly. Communities across the country that have been targeted by him and other hate groups have chosen different ways to respond to their organizing and hateful speech.
